What are the activities in pre-commissioning?
Matthew Wilson
Updated on May 26, 2026
Commissioning Execution
- Calibration and testing of instruments prior to installation.
- Visual inspection for complete and correct installation.
- Insulation and continuity testing of cables.
- Cleaning, flushing, pressure and leak testing of pneumatic and hydraulic tubing.
- Adjustment of control, alarm and shutdown settings.
What is the difference between pre-commissioning and commissioning?
“COMMISSIONING” is putting into service. And, pre-commissioning is – making the system and/or equipments ready for putting into service.

What is pre-commissioning of plant?
Pre-commissioning is the preparation and execution of new construction activities after Mechanical Completion (MC) and those to hand over Plant or Pipeline to final Commissioning team.
What is done during commissioning?
The transition from construction to operation is the commissioning and startup. Processing plant commissioning embraces activities such as cleaning, flushing, verifications, leak tests, performance evaluation and functional tests essential for bringing a newly installed plant or facility into routine operation.

What is meant by pre-commissioning?
Pre-commissioning is the series of processes carried out on the pipeline before the final product is introduced. The process during which the pipeline is made “live” i.e. the product is put in the pipeline, is called pipeline commissioning or start-up.
What are the stages of commissioning?
There are eight stages of the commissioning process, which include; preparation, design, pre-construction, construction, commissioning of services, pre-handover, initial occupation, post-occupancy care.
